Output ab61c24f91ec32b8c1dcefb27971e001aedc13d0cf38e27f9d7f5728462c1348:0

value
43957271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3beec51d0f58770cafe94018258d3f66b9bbb63 OP_EQUALVERIFY OP_CHECKSIG
address
Ld4xkC3Bfytg8gZzf2cy1DvFp34cs5B8SU
transaction
ab61c24f91ec32b8c1dcefb27971e001aedc13d0cf38e27f9d7f5728462c1348
spent
true